Business and Marketing Intern (Summer, Remote)

Job Overview
Rachel’s Brand Overnight Oats was founded in 2016 in Manhattan Beach, CA in response to a need for a clean, flavorful, and nutritious overnight oat mix in the marketplace. We are committed to providing customers with vegan, kosher, gluten-free, organic, and preservative-free oats with no added sugars. Rachel’s Brand is a small, woman-owned business with products sold in stores all over the U.S. and through e-commerce.

The Business and Marketing Intern will work closely with the CEO and founder of Rachel’s Brand, providing new ideas and strategies for expanding the Rachel’s Brand customer base. Being a part of a small business allows the intern to have a great deal of responsibility and become well-versed in many different aspects of the business. This is a remote working environment.
